Question
in the figure below, ( l parallel m ). find ( x ).
Step1: Find the third angle of the triangle
The sum of angles in a triangle is \(180^\circ\). Let the third angle be \(y\). So, \(y + 93^\circ+ 48^\circ= 180^\circ\). Solving for \(y\), we get \(y = 180^\circ - 93^\circ - 48^\circ = 39^\circ\).
Step2: Use alternate interior angles (since \(l\parallel m\))
The angle \(x\) and the angle \(y\) (which we found as \(39^\circ\)) are alternate interior angles, so \(x = 39^\circ\).
